Our Special Issue of the South African Journal of Child Health is online!!
http://www.sajch.org.za/index.php/SAJCH
Read all about the challenges adolescents in SSA face and what needs to be done!
Funded by the NRF/ CoE Human Development and Wits Faculty of Humanities, DPS HoD, Nicole De Wet is the guest editor of the issue. Papers by Prof Clifford Odimegwu, Dr Sasha Frade and other members of the DPS team and colleagues from the HSRC and Wits School of Public Health are included!
